Chapter 313: Through Her Cloak



Eventually, the day of her escape finally came.

Samantha had prepared herself to leave for the ship’s port, and Elara was kind enough to lend her the invisible cloak she could use as a disguise. Turns out, the people had planned a firework feast on the night of her escape, and due to this, Brian could not escort her further, as his presence would certainly raise one suspicion or the other. He was also placed on night patrol, and Samantha hated the feeling of having to burden him with her own goals– whilst she demanded he stayed to keep a safe eye on his people.

"You’ll have to move on from here," said Brian as he looked down at the determined woman. "No one will sense you as long as the hood of your cloak never comes off. Last time’s incident should be a lesson learnt, I hope you thread carefully."

"I will." Samantha lowered her head in a bow of gratitude, and she smiled at Brian before covering her head with the hood of her green cloak. Every part of her was instantly veiled, and Brian could no longer gaze at her pretty face. He knew she had left the moment she slipped the hood on, and the only thing he could do from here was hope she returned safely to her Kingdom.

The prophecy that had been disclosed to him may be true, but he believed, regardless of what it held, that this gifted Fae would be the one to stop Carmela from tainting the innocent lives in their Kingdom. If Carmela’s intentions are exposed to the people, his name would be cleared, and his people won’t have to seek shelter in the forest.

There was still a little bit of time left before the ship moved, and that meant she had to hurry.

"God be with you."

~

Under the shrouds of midnight, Samantha swiftly made her way through the Kingdom’s turf, her footsteps muffled by the rhythmic burst of distant fireworks.
